La Salle City Council authorizes sidewalk replacement

The La Salle City Council met Jan. 17 to authorize sidewalk replacement.

Here are the meeting's minutes, as provided by the council:

REGULAR MEETING OF THE LA SALLE CITY COUNCIL

Council Chambers, 745 2nd Street, LaSalle, Illinois

7:00 P.M., Tuesday, January 17, 2017

AGENDA

CALL TO ORDER

PLEDGE OF ALLEGIANCE

ROLL CALL

APPROVAL OF MINUTES

Minutes of the Regular City Council meeting held on Tuesday, January 3, 2017.

PRESENTATION

Mike Wagner of AMS Building Management to address the council regarding a possible

Valet Parking Ordinance within the City of La Salle and related matters.

PETITIONS

Request from Illinois Valley Alzheimer’s Group, Carrie-All Inc. dba Rephils, Club 55,

Peru Education Foundation, La Salle-Peru Township High School Foundation and the

Lighted Way Foundation for 2017 Raffle Licenses.

Request from Ameren Illinois to break ground at 238 Wright Street to replace bad ug

electric.

Request for a Sign Permit from Gail Kozel for a 5’ x10’ single faced, non-illuminated

wall sign for Senior Watchdog Inc. located at 801 Second Street and related matters.

REPORTS OF CITY OFFICERS

Treasurer’s Report for December 2016 showing total cash balances in the La Salle

State Bank of $8,261,490.25 and in Hometown National Bank of $108,660.44.

COMMUNICATIONS

STANDING COMMITTEES

Discussion and potential action regarding recommendation of the Finance Committee

concerning the Financial Audit Report for the City of La Salle for the fiscal year ending

April 30, 2016 and related matters.

Discussion and potential action regarding recommendation of the Streets, Alleys and

Traffic Committee concerning the request from Rudy Gutierrez, resident of 119 First

Street for a “Resident Parking Only” sign in front of his home and related matters.

Discussion and potential action regarding recommendation of the Streets, Alleys and

Traffic Committee concerning a request to designate “ No Parking” one car length on

the east side of Creve Coeur north of 9th Street and related matters.

SPECIAL COMMITTEES

OLD BUSINESS

NEW BUSINESS

Discussion and potential action regarding a Construction Observation Agreement

between Dixon Engineering Inc. and the City of La Salle for the 1,000,000 Gallon

Hydro-Pillar project (Civic Tower) not to exceed $26,684.90 and related matters.

ORDINANCES/RESOLUTIONS

Resolution 201701 requesting authorization from the Illinois Department of

Transportation to allow the City of La Salle to proceed with sidewalk

removal/replacement on US Route 6 and related matters.

COMMENTS

EXECUTIVE SESSION

Regarding pending and/or potential imminent litigation and related matters: Collective

bargaining and related matters, and acquisition and/or sale of city real estate and

related matters and the employment, appointment, performance and/or compensation

of non-union personnel and related matters pursuant to the Open Meetings Act

including 5-ILCS 120 Section 2(c)1-3,5,6,and 11 thereof.

APPROVAL OF BILLS

Total Submitted: $952,585.98 (Total Payroll $174,165.89 Bills to be Paid $271,766.00

Total Bills Paid $506,654.09)

ADJOURNMENT

Carrie Brown, City Clerk
